III. Competition Rules
Team Format:
- Group Stage (Round-robin):
Format: Teams compete in Matches. A Match consists of four Games: Women's Doubles, Men's Doubles, followed by two Mixed Doubles games.
If tied 2-2 after four games, a "DreamBreaker™" tiebreaker is played involving all four players in a rotational system.
During the group stage, all four games are played regardless of the Match outcome.
- Knockout Stage:
During bracket play, if a team wins the first three games consecutively, they may opt out of playing the fourth game.
Seeding order for playoffs:
Matches Won
Point Differential: PD = Points Earned (PE) - Points Against (PA). Example: If Team A's game scores are 21-13, 17-21, 21-19, 23-21, its PD is +8 -4 +2 +2 = +8.
Detailed Match Procedures:
- Coin Toss/Number Guess: At the start of each Match, a coin toss/number guess determines choice order. Winner chooses one from: a) Home/Visitor, b) Serve/Receive first, c) Which end to start Women's Doubles. Loser chooses next, winner gets the last remaining option.
- Home/Visitor System: Home team reacts to Visitor's mixed doubles lineup. Visitor declares mixed doubles lineup first. In DreamBreaker™, Home team must declare full singles lineup first.
- Side/Serve Exchange: Sides are exchanged when a team reaches 11 points in a game. Teams start each new game on the same end they finished the previous game.
- Player Rotation/Serve Rules: Players do not switch sides after winning a point in rally scoring. Player A serves from the right at even scores, Player B from the left at odd scores. Teams may choose to switch sides during the side exchange at 11 points or during a timeout.
- Timeouts: One timeout (max 1 min) per team per game, plus a 1-min side-change timeout when a team reaches 11 points.
- DreamBreaker™ Tiebreaker: Played if Match is tied 2-2 after four games. It is a single game to 21 (win by 2), rally scoring, with all four players rotating in a set order (each player plays 4 rallies in sequence). One timeout per team. Sides exchanged at 11 points.
- Captain: Each team must designate a Captain responsible for communication, coin toss, lineup declaration, and liaising with officials.
- Substitutions/Injury Rules: Substitutions allowed once pre-game without any injury if the new player's DUPR rating doesn't push the team's total over the division limit. Once a substitute enters the match, they must remain in play until the conclusion of that specific match. This substitution rule can be applied again in the next match against a different team. (If a player is substituted mid-event due to injury, the substitute must remain for the rest of the event. A team unable to field all required players forfeits that Match 21-0. An injured player unable to finish a game and no any substitutions, results in a forfeit of that specific game (scores stand, winning team awarded 21+ points to secure win).
- Games forfeited with scores below 7-7 for both sides will not be submitted to DUPR.
Pickle Roulette Event:
Overview: An 8-player mixed round-robin for international player exchange. Over 7 rounds, each player partners with everyone else once and plays against everyone else.
Key Features: Fully mixed partners and opponents each round. Played on 2 courts.
Format Details: 7 rounds. Each match is rally scoring, one game to 21 (capped at 23).
Ranking: Based on: 1) Individual Match Wins > 2) Point Differential > 3) Head-to-Head.
